About the Program

The Bachelor in Industrial Design at Kean University is a degree program for students interested in combining form, function, and aesthetics to develop products. This 4-year Bachelor degree provides a solid foundation in general design, visual arts, and art history. The main advantage of this program is that it offers extensive hands-on experience.

The curriculum includes a focus on sustainable and social design, form development, and functionality of the design concept. Students learn from a human-centered, environmentally conscious perspective and participate in a studio-based program with practical experience. They also have opportunities for networking, internships, part-time employment, and professional events.

Graduates of this program can pursue careers as Industrial Designers, Product Designers, Design Researchers, UX Designers, or Design Consultants. They can work in design firms, manufacturing companies, or consulting agencies.
